There are several reasons: First of all, it's a romantic story, which is a populor style. Also, Cinderella is a kind girl with a hard life That makes people want to root for her But maybe most important is that in the Cinderella story a person faces nany challenges but overcomes them in the end That's a story that everyone- boy or girl, young or old- wants to believe can come True
